Has VW quietly increased the prices of the Vento, ahead of the Skoda Rapid launch? (Maybe to make the Rapid look like a more VFM proposition)

Received a couple of quotations for the Vento TDi, which seem to be on the higher side than the prices from last month:

Variant - TDi Trendline

Ex-showroom - 8,47,589/-

Insurance - 33,082/-

Registration - 61,831/- (comes to 59,931/-, 1900/- commission?)

Handling Charges - 6,000/-

Teflon Coating - 2,500/- (mentioned as extra, and optional)

---------------
OTR - 9,48,502/-
---------------


Discounts offered:

- Breeze package. (40K worth of accessories free)

- 15,000 Corporate Discount.

-------------------
Final OTR - 9,33,502/-
-------------------


Variant - TDi Highline

Ex-showroom - 10,00,141/-

Insurance - 38,426/-

Registration - 72,510/- (comes to 70,010/-, 2500/- commission?)

Handling Charges - 6,000/-

Teflon Coating - 2,500/- (mentioned as extra, and optional)

---------------
OTR - 11,17,077/-
---------------


Discounts offered:

- NONE.

-------------------
Final OTR - Same as above.
-------------------
